A Roman copper alloy nummus of Constantius II (AD 323-361), dating to AD 354 - 361 (Reece Period 18). FEL TEMP REPARATIO reverse type, depicting a soldier spearing a fallen horseman. Mint of Lugdunum (Lyon).
Diameter: 18.4mm. Weight: 2.34g.

A copper alloy nummus of Constantius II (AD 323 - 361) dating to AD 346 - 350 (Reece period 18). FEL TEMP REPARATIO reverse depicting a soldier spearing a fallen horseman. Mint of Lyon.
Mint mark: A//PLG*
Reference: LRBC, part II, no. 204
Date: Roman
Diameter: 22.25 mm
Weight: 3.47 g
Die axis: 12

Roman copper alloy coin of Constantius II as Caesar under Constantine I (AD 324-337), dating to AD 330-337 (Reece Period 17). GLOR-IA EXER-ITVS reverse type, depicting two soldiers stood facing each other with two standards between them. Minted in Lugdunum (Lyons, France). RIC Vol. VII, pg. 138, no. 255.
The coin is missing its original edge between 1 and 5 o'clock but is otherwise complete.
